Carpet Pad Water Extraction Cost In North Andover, MA
The cost of Carpet Pad Water Extraction services can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in North Andover, MA.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age. |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area and dehumidification equipment needed.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area and antimicrobial agents needed. |
| Follow-up and Inspection | Free | Included with all services. |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and our team provides free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ect.
